MySQL数据库命令简介
MySQL是一种开源的数据库管理系统,广泛应用于Web应用程序的开发中。MySQL数据库命令是MySQL管理数据库的基本工具。MySQL数据库命令非常广泛,从基本的增、删、查、改命令到高级管理操作,包括备份、还原、用户管理等。下面将介绍MySQL常用的数据库命令。
数据库的基本操作命令
数据库的基本操作主要包括创建、删除、使用、显示数据库等操作。其中,创建数据库的方法有两种:一种是使用MySQL提供的命令行创建;另一种是使用GUI工具,如phpMyAdmin等。如果要在命令行中创建一个名为testdb的数据库,可以使用以下命令:CREATE DATABASE testdb;
删除一个名为testdb的数据库的命令如下:DROP DATABASE testdb;
通过以下命令选择一个数据库:USE testdb;
显示已经创建的数据库的命令如下:SHOW DATABASES;
在MySQL中,一个数据库可以有多个表,每个表包含多个字段和行。下面介绍数据库表的操作命令。
数据库表的操作命令
表的操作主要包括创建、删除、插入数据、查询数据、修改数据等操作。创建一个名为testtable的表的命令如下:CREATE TABLE testtable (id INT, name VARCHAR(20));
插入一条数据的命令如下:INSERT INTO testtable (id, name) VALUES (1, 'test');
查询表中所有数据的命令如下:SELECT * FROM testtable;
修改表中某条数据的命令如下:UPDATE testtable SET name='test1' WHERE id=1;
删除表中某条数据的命令如下:DELETE FROM testtable WHERE id=1;
删除表的命令如下:DROP TABLE testtable;
如果需要在表中增加字段,可以使用以下命令:ALTER TABLE testtable ADD COLUMN age INT;
其他数据库操作命令
MySQL对用户授权、备份、还原等操作也有对应的命令。其中,授权命令可以分配不同用户对数据库的不同操作权限。备份和还原命令可以在数据库数据丢失或被破坏的情况下恢复数据。下面是一些其他数据库操作命令的示例:
创建一个MySQL用户,并授予该用户对testdb数据库的全部操作权限:GRANT ALL PRIVILEGES ON testdb.* TO 'user'@'localhost' IDENTIFIED BY 'password';
备份testdb数据库的命令如下:mysqldump testdb > testdb.sql;
恢复testdb数据库的命令如下:mysql testdb < testdb.sql;
更多MySQL数据库命令,请参考MySQL官方文档。
本文来自投稿,不代表亲测学习网立场,如若转载,请注明出处:https://www.qince.net/mysqlh0rm.html
郑重声明:
本站所有内容均由互联网收集整理、网友上传,并且以计算机技术研究交流为目的,仅供大家参考、学习,不存在任何商业目的与商业用途。 若您需要商业运营或用于其他商业活动,请您购买正版授权并合法使用。
我们不承担任何技术及版权问题,且不对任何资源负法律责任。
如遇到资源无法下载,请点击这里失效报错。失效报错提交后记得查看你的留言信息,24小时之内反馈信息。
如有侵犯您的版权,请给我们私信,我们会尽快处理,并诚恳的向你道歉!